Output 85d532f3dc20e1a63c66ca8d839fa2e95f391482d62c47dde2fc77096f89befa:1

value
37261
script pubkey
OP_0 OP_PUSHBYTES_20 2e67a4ca58bd8914e678fe7248608dc71950e4c9
address
bc1q9en6fjjchky3fencleeyscydcuv4pexfhwys4t
transaction
85d532f3dc20e1a63c66ca8d839fa2e95f391482d62c47dde2fc77096f89befa
spent
true